disparagement

disparagement 1 : the publication of false and injurious statements that are derogatory of another's property, business, or product called also business disparagement commercial disparagement disparagement of property slander of goods trade libel 2 : slander...

disparager

One who disparages or dishonors one who vilifies or disgraces

Disparagement

Disparagement, the matching an heir in marriage under his degree or against decency, Co. Litt. 107.

Disparage

To match unequally to degrade or dishonor by an unequal marriage

Disparagement

Matching any one in marriage under his or her degree injurious union with something of inferior excellence a lowering in rank or estimation
